Overview

Discover the quiet beauty of the Kimberley with a small-group boat tour along the Upper Ord River, perfect for wildlife watchers and photography enthusiasts. Glide past lagoons, spot native birds, and uncover secret waterfalls on this intimate morning cruise.

History

The Kimberley region is known for its rich Indigenous heritage, with rock art dating back thousands of years, many of which can be seen along the riverbanks.
